Do-it-Yourself Metal Polishing Tips
Practical Metal Finishing - Usually, metal finishing is needed for aesthetics or for clean-room usages. It really is one of the most prominent processes simply because of its usefulness in developing the overall beauty of the item, such as, motorcycle parts, kitchenware or vehicle parts. What's more, a lot of clean-rooms require a sleek finish so as to decrease the perviousness of the components that could cause dirt to gather and contaminate. A really good instance of this implementation could be in vacuum chambers. You'll discover a variety of means to finish metal, and below we are going to examine a bit about some of the techniques required. Metals may be finished manually by hand, using special buffing machines, electromechanically or chemically. A finishing compound or paste is frequently utilised, which might incorporate tripoli, dolomite, limestone, chalk, aluminum oxide, chromium oxide, or iron oxide. Finishing stainless steel, because of its substandard thermal conductivity, its hardness, and its comparatively high viscosity is just about the time-consuming. On the other hand, merchandise crafted from non-ferrous metals tend to be more receptive to finishing, simply because these demand the lowest number of treatments.
Any time a high processing quality isn't called for, quicker pad speeds can be employed. A reduced pad speed is required when a high standard mirror finish is expected. Finishing buffs covered in compound can be noticeably impacted by specific forces on the surface of the pad. The concentration of the surface pressure might be amplified to a chosen level, however further overreaching the perfect level of force not simply cuts down the quality level of the procedure, but also can worsen efficiency, can result in wear on the part, and there is also a noticeable overheating of the work-pieces, an outcome of friction. When working thinner items, it is elevated temperature (and a corresponding bendability of the material) that causes components to buckle, twist or flex. In general, it requires a highly skilled technician to add in all these points to both prevent damage to the metal part and to perform the project successfully. To help you appreciably increase the quality of the finished surface area, the buffing action will have to be executed with a reduced amount of aggression and not a large amount of force to be able to in time deliver a surface that is free of scratches or marks caused by the buffing process, thereby ending up with a beautiful mirror finish.
